Transaction 732571bbfdc00e235b6106b4c2b3b3aad8ced83e1cb349c075c92fa09537eb4a

1 Input
2 Outputs
  • 732571bbfdc00e235b6106b4c2b3b3aad8ced83e1cb349c075c92fa09537eb4a:0
  • value  710479574
    address  1MF7k9kNnfhgEGNXG1JSVDtz44n4HWHFdA
  • 732571bbfdc00e235b6106b4c2b3b3aad8ced83e1cb349c075c92fa09537eb4a:1
  • value  27156291
    address  1DCnSZYqYFvNzRTR2VfqrpwGnjLJnSQkaH